An Aged Care Facility at Umina Beach remains in lockdown this morning, following an outbreak of Gastro.

Visitors have been banned from the Peninsula Village and almost 300 residents have been confined to their rooms since Monday.

CEO Shane Neaves says there's been a total of eight confirmed cases.

"We were ready to reopen on Wednesday - public health rules say we have to give 48 hours notice - but a few new cases arrived yesterday... so much for celebrating International Nurses day."

Gastroenteritis can be extremely serious, for the elderly.

Visitors are being requested to take residents out of the facility for Mother's Day, and employ hand hygiene.
